MAHLE Receives CARA Certification for Battery Diagnostic Function E-SCAN
The E-SCAN battery diagnostics function from MAHLE has received BATTERY HEALTH CHECK CARA APPROVED® certification. CARA (Car Remarketing Association Europe) is the European used car dealer´s association. The certificate confirms that the reliable assessment of the battery condition of electric vehicles by MAHLE complies with European quality standards. E-SCAN comes pre-installed as a standard function on the MAHLE diagnostic devices TechPRO® and CONNEX.

FixMyCar Under New Ownership Through Management Buyout
The UK’s largest online car repairs platform ‘FixMyCar’, which operates under WhoCanFixMyCar.com Ltd, completed a successful management buyout process today from its parent company Niterra EMEA GmbH (formerly NGK SPARK PLUG).
